Section 22-508 – Investigation Results Available as Evidence

    The results of any investigation made by the Department shall be available as evidence in any civil or criminal proceeding that is instituted against the manufacturer or retailer of hazardous material by any person who is injured in any manner by contact with the hazardous material.

Section 22-401 – Definitions

    (a)    In this subtitle the following words have the meanings indicated.     (b)    “Guaranty” means a guaranty that the product, fabric, or related material covered by the guaranty has been tested for flammability under the rules and regulations adopted by the Department under this subtitle.     (c)    “Product” means any mattress, mattress pad, sleepwear, or other clothing.

Section 22-402 – Rules and Regulations

    The Department shall adopt the federal rules and regulations that:         (1)    Are adopted under the federal Flammable Fabrics Act of 1967; and         (2)    Relate to products, fabrics, or related materials.

Section 22-404 – Carcinogenic Chemicals

    (a)    The Department shall determine whether any chemical used as a fire retardant in a product is a known carcinogen.     (b)    If the Department determines that a chemical is a known carcinogen, the Department shall:         (1)    Inform the public of this determination; and         (2)    Give the public any directions that could reduce the danger from the chemical.

Section 22-407 – Penalty

    A person who willfully violates any provision of this subtitle is guilty of a misdemeanor and on conviction is subject to a fine not exceeding $1,000 or imprisonment not exceeding 6 months or both.
